Another beautiful evening in Healdsburg,in the heart of Sonoma Wine Country!Tonight we will visit Valette Healdsburg and the Dry Creek Kitchen with John and Diane Bucher.First let's check out their website and learn about tonight's feature wines.Two great Pinot Noirs. The Bucher Vineyard 2018 Pinot Noir. Fragrant aromatics fill the glass with dark tones of red fruit, violets and subtle earth notes. The palate, bathed with vibrant acidity, reveals bright black raspberry, blackberry, plum, and hints of vanilla woven with traces of fine-grained oak. This blend of five Pinot clones from five of our vineyard blocks delivers layers of complexity, supple tannins, and a long, lingering finish—a classic Russian River Valley Pinot Noir. We first will open The Pommard clone Pinot Noir! The Pommard clone fruit provides tantalizing aromatics of bright raspberry and sweet cherry that layers with subtle spices and creamy mocha. A smooth entry flows into a mid-palate of supple tannins and rich oak notes wrapped around lovely dark lingering flavors—young, fresh-picked cherry, raspberry, pomegranate, and wild berries mingled with a touch of floral. A dash of cedar and anise appears and lingers with hints of minerality in the long finish. A plush wine with an elegance that turns heads and quickly empties glasses. Valette was born from two brothers’ lifelong dream of creating a unique dining experience in our hometown of Healdsburg. Our goal is to provide a canvas for local farmers, winemakers and artisans to showcase their crafts. Chef Dustin Valette began his restaurant career at the age of thirteen washing dishes at Catelli’s in his hometown of Geyserville, California.
